Deciding Between Riga and Tallinn: Which Deserves a Longer Stay?
Both Riga, the capital of Latvia, and Tallinn, Estonia’s charming capital, offer unique attractions and cultural experiences. Riga is renowned for its stunning Art Nouveau architecture, vibrant Old Town, and lively markets. Tallinn, on the other hand, boasts a well-preserved medieval core, cozy cafes, and a rich history that feels like stepping back in time.
When choosing how long to stay in each city, consider your interests:
-
If you are fascinated by architecture, history, and urban culture, allocate more time to Riga, especially to explore its extensive Art Nouveau district and museums.
-
If medieval charm, cobblestone streets, and a more relaxed pace appeal to you, Tallinn warrants a longer visit.
A balanced approach might be 3 to 4 days in Riga and 2 to 3 days in Tallinn, but your preferences and travel pace will ultimately guide these decisions.
Is a Day Trip to Jūrmala Worthwhile?
While in Riga, a visit to Jūrmala—a seaside resort town known for its sandy beaches, wooden architecture, and scenic nature—is often considered worthwhile. Usually, a day trip can offer a relaxing escape from urban sightseeing and a taste of Latvia’s coastal charm.
However, if seaside relaxation is a priority, and you’re interested in exploring other options, consider nearby alternatives such as:
-
Liepāja: Latvia’s third-largest city with beautiful beaches and cultural sites.
-
Sigulda: Known for its picturesque landscapes and medieval castles, suitable for nature and history enthusiasts.
-
Pärnu (Estonia): A renowned beach resort town, perfect for a seaside retreat close to Tallinn.
Your choice should depend on your interests: leisure and beach activities versus cultural or nature excursions.
